SEX-STEREOTYPIC ROLE NORMS

Sex stereotypes denote not only the differences in attributes between men and women, but also the behaviors suitable to each. If, for instance, an irate student were to scuffle physically with a same sex roommate, observers’ reactions would differ greatly if the students were women or men. CROSS-CULTURAL OBSERVATIONS: SEXUAL TABOOS IN MARRIAGE

Many societies forbid sexual relations between marital partners during menstruation, pregnancy, and the postpartum period. In general, these taboos reflect fear of the woman’s power to contaminate at these times, though the postpartum taboos also serve as a control on fertility by spacing births. MYTH: OCCASIONAL IMPOTENCE ALWAYS DEVELOPS INTO A CHRONIC PROBLEM

Fact: Most men experience occasional impotence at some point in their lives, and while if s unwelcome, it’s not usually a sign of a chronic condition. Occasional erection problems are often caused by alcohol, medication, stress (don’t underestimate the power of pressure) or exhaustion.
